Analysis

The most recent figure for agriculture — producer price index in New Caledonia is 146.44, measured in 2025. That is the highest value across all 11 years on record.

That represents a change of up 4.3% on the previous year and up 55.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, agriculture — producer price index in New Caledonia peaked at 146.44 in 2025 and was at its lowest, 94.14, in 2015.

That places New Caledonia 90th out of 150 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 11 years of available data.

Agriculture — Producer Price Index in New Caledonia, year by year

Annual values for Agriculture — Producer Price Index (2014-2016 = 100) in New Caledonia, 2015 to 2025.
Year Value Change
2015 94.14
2016 102.23 +8.6%
2017 106.4 +4.1%
2018 104.85 -1.5%
2019 112.72 +7.5%
2020 115.44 +2.4%
2021 130.32 +12.9%
2022 137.56 +5.6%
2023 135.96 -1.2%
2024 140.37 +3.2%
2025 146.44 +4.3%

This sub-domain contains data on agriculture producer prices and the producer price index. Agriculture producer prices are prices received by farmers for primary crops, live animals and livestock primary products as collected at the point of initial sale (prices paid at the farm gate). Annual data are provided from 1991 (while mothly data start in January 2010) for 180 countries and 212 products. The producer price index is the index of agricultural producer prices that measures the average annual change over time in the selling prices received by farmers (prices at the farm gate or at the first point of sale). The three categories of producer price index available in FAOSTAT comprise: single-item price index, commodity group index and the agriculture producer price index.
